RESCUE teams were called after a family lost their two dogs on a Yorkshire Dales mountain yesterday (Sunday) afternoon.
The Cave Rescue Organisation (CRO) was called out at around 6.20pm.
One of the dogs had fallen down a steep slope close to the top of Whernside. The other had chased after it.
While both dogs - an Alsatian and a terrier - could be heard barking, they could not be seen.
Three team members joined one of the adults in looking for the animals, but found nothing.
A CRO spokesman said: "Soon after dark, the dogs found their way back to the rest of the family at the Station Inn, Ribblehead, and the hill party was recalled.
"Would this have happened if the dogs had been on leads?"
